Central Vietnam’s dominant port and its fourth largest city, Da Nang harbours few sights beyond the exceptional Cham Museum, but is an unexpectedly amiable place and a major transport hub with air connections as well as road and rail links. In the American War it served as a massive South Vietnamese airbase and played host to thousands of US troops as well as refugees searching for work. But walking around today, it’s the earlier, French presence which is more apparent in the leafy boulevards and colonial-style houses.
